2026 Hyundai NEXO Check Engine Light Flashing

A flashing check engine light on the 2026 Hyundai NEXO is a serious indicator—often signaling an active misfire, a critical sensor failure, or a hydrogen system fault that could damage the fuel cell stack or emissions systems if ignored. Do not continue high-speed driving; reduce speed and have the vehicle inspected immediately.
